Important Law Suit.

(Per Press Association) Brisbane, April 9. An important Full Court judgment has been delivered in a case iv which the Scottish and Australian Investment Com dany is defendant. The action was brought by the Government to recover dividend duty on certain preferential shares. The Company maintained that the payment on preferential stock was simply' discharge of a debt entered into prior to the passing of the Dividend Duties Act.
